FAQ about Sabian Symbols: Are They Sidereal?

Are Sabian Symbols based on a sidereal zodiac?

No. Sabian Symbols are based on a tropical zodiac, which is the same zodiac used in Western astrology. The tropical zodiac is based on the position of the Sun at the equinoxes and solstices, while the sidereal zodiac is based on the position of the stars.

What is the difference between a sidereal and tropical zodiac?

The main difference between a sidereal and tropical zodiac is the position of the Aries point. The Aries point is the first point of the zodiac, and it is marked by the position of the Sun at the Spring Equinox. In the tropical zodiac, the Aries point is fixed, while in the sidereal zodiac, the Aries point moves backward about 1 degree every 72 years.
